Water Pressure Sensing Tech

Water pressure sensors find widespread applications in various industries for monitoring and controlling fluid dynamics. These sensors work by measuring the pressure applied by a fluid on a sensing element.

The output signal from a water pressure sensor is closely correlated to the force behind the pressure. Sensors come in various types are available, each with its own range and accuracy . Some common types include piezoresistive, capacitive, and strain gauge sensors.

Water pressure sensors contribute significantly to numerous applications, such as:

  • Climate control systems
  • Production line control
  • Farmland irrigation

Innovations in sensor design continually drive sensors with higher accuracy, wider pressure ranges, and improved reliability.

Unleashing Real-Time Insights with Water Flow Meters

Real-time monitoring of water flow is vital for a range of applications, from industrial processes to residential intake. Traditional methods of measuring water flow often rely on manual assessments that can be inaccurate. Water flow meters, nevertheless, offer a precise solution for tracking water movement in real time. These devices utilize various technologies, such as ultrasonic, magnetic, and mechanical, to calculate the volume of water flowing through a channel.

The data collected by water flow meters can be sent to a central system for analysis and visualization. This allows for real-time insights into water usage patterns, detecting leaks or anomalies in the system. By observing water flow in real time, businesses and individuals can optimize water usage, reduce costs, and ensure a sustainable water supply.
